2026年移动应用市场的安全性与自动化测试_第1页
2026年移动应用市场的安全性与自动化测试_第2页
2026年移动应用市场的安全性与自动化测试_第3页
2026年移动应用市场的安全性与自动化测试_第4页
2026年移动应用市场的安全性与自动化测试_第5页
已阅读5页,还剩20页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

第一章移动应用市场安全性与自动化测试的背景与意义第二章移动应用安全漏洞的深度分析与应对策略第三章自动化测试技术的演进与行业最佳实践第四章移动应用安全测试与自动化测试的融合策略第五章新兴技术对移动应用测试的影响与挑战01第一章移动应用市场安全性与自动化测试的背景与意义移动应用市场安全性与自动化测试的引入在2026年,全球移动应用市场规模预计将达到1.2万亿美元,年增长率约8%。这一数字反映了移动应用在现代社会中的重要地位和持续增长的趋势。随着移动应用的普及,其安全性也成为了日益关注的问题。根据市场调研,2025年移动应用安全漏洞报告显示,每年新增漏洞数量同比增长15%,其中30%的漏洞与第三方库依赖相关。这些数据表明,移动应用的安全性面临着严峻的挑战,需要采取有效的措施来应对。移动应用的广泛使用也带来了新的安全威胁。根据美国软件工程研究所(SEI)报告指出,采用自动化测试的企业,其应用上线后的崩溃率降低了40%,用户满意度提升了25%。这一数据表明,自动化测试在提高移动应用质量方面具有显著的作用。因此,移动应用安全性与自动化测试成为了当前业界关注的重点。随着技术的不断发展,移动应用的安全性和自动化测试也在不断演进。2026年,预计移动应用市场将出现更多的创新和安全挑战。企业需要不断更新其测试策略,以确保移动应用的安全性。这不仅需要技术上的创新,还需要企业对测试流程的持续优化。在这样的背景下,移动应用安全性与自动化测试的研究和应用变得尤为重要。移动应用市场安全性与自动化测试的分析安全漏洞类型2026年最常见的安全漏洞类型及其占比漏洞分析详细分析各类漏洞的成因和影响自动化测试工具现状主流自动化测试工具对比及其优缺点漏洞修复成本不同修复阶段的成本对比及节省效果漏洞利用场景真实漏洞利用场景的模拟与分析合规要求最新法规对移动应用数据隐私的要求安全漏洞类型跨站脚本攻击(XSS)占比35%,主要源于前端代码不合规SQL注入占比28%,常见于后端数据交互逻辑不安全的反序列化占比22%,第三方库如Jackson、Gson易受攻击权限滥用占比15%,如未限制后台访问敏感数据自动化测试工具现状AppScanDetektSonarQube支持平台:iOS/Android漏洞检测率:92%成本(年):$15,000支持平台:Android漏洞检测率:88%成本(年):$5,000支持平台:多平台漏洞检测率:85%成本(年):$10,000漏洞修复成本模型漏洞修复成本与发现阶段的关联性是移动应用安全管理中的重要考量因素。根据行业数据,不同阶段的漏洞修复成本存在显著差异。在开发阶段,由于问题被及早发现,修复成本相对较低,平均每1个漏洞只需花费约5,000美元。这一阶段的修复不仅成本较低,而且能够有效防止漏洞流入生产环境,从而避免潜在的业务损失。当漏洞进入测试阶段时,修复成本会显著增加。此时,平均每个漏洞的修复成本约为15,000美元。这是因为测试阶段的问题往往需要更多的资源和时间来解决,而且可能涉及到多个团队的协作。此外,测试阶段的修复仍然能够有效减少后续的生产环境问题,从而在一定程度上降低总体成本。然而,当漏洞最终进入生产环境时,修复成本会急剧上升。根据数据,生产环境中的每个漏洞修复成本高达50,000美元。这不仅包括修复漏洞本身的直接成本,还包括因漏洞导致的业务中断、用户数据泄露、品牌声誉受损等间接成本。因此,尽早发现和修复漏洞对于移动应用的安全管理至关重要。02第二章移动应用安全漏洞的深度分析与应对策略移动应用安全漏洞的引入在2025年,某知名电商APP遭受了一次严重的XSS攻击,导致用户数据库泄露,直接经济损失超过2000万美元,品牌评分也因此下降了40%。这一事件不仅给企业带来了巨大的经济损失,还严重影响了其品牌声誉。类似的安全事件在全球范围内屡见不鲜,表明移动应用安全漏洞的威胁不容忽视。移动应用安全漏洞的生命周期是一个复杂的过程。根据行业报告,大型企业发现到公开披露安全漏洞的平均时间约为45天,而中小型企业这一时间则可能长达120天。这种时间差不仅增加了漏洞被利用的风险,还可能导致企业在安全事件发生后面临更大的损失。因此,企业需要建立高效的安全漏洞管理流程,以缩短漏洞发现到修复的时间。2026年预计将出现更多新型的高危漏洞。根据安全研究机构的数据,其中40%的漏洞与隐私窃取相关,30%的漏洞涉及远程代码执行,25%的漏洞与认证绕过有关。这些漏洞不仅具有更高的攻击性,还可能对用户数据和系统安全造成严重威胁。因此,企业需要对这些新型漏洞保持高度警惕,并采取相应的防范措施。移动应用安全漏洞的分析漏洞分布区域前端漏洞分布与后端漏洞分布的对比分析漏洞类型占比不同类型漏洞在安全事件中的占比及成因分析漏洞利用场景常见漏洞的利用场景及实际案例分析漏洞修复策略针对不同类型漏洞的修复策略及最佳实践安全测试工具主流安全测试工具的功能及适用场景合规要求最新法规对漏洞修复时间的要求漏洞分布区域前端漏洞分布XSS占比45%,CSRF占比20%,逻辑漏洞占比15%,加密不足占比20%后端漏洞分布SQL注入占比35%,认证缺陷占比25%,配置错误占比20%,第三方依赖占比20%漏洞类型占比XSSSQL注入不安全的反序列化占比:45%成因:前端代码不合规,未对用户输入进行有效过滤影响:窃取用户会话信息,篡改页面内容占比:28%成因:后端数据查询语句未进行有效验证影响:访问或篡改数据库内容,导致数据泄露占比:22%成因:使用不安全的第三方库,未对反序列化进行限制影响:远程代码执行,完全控制服务器03第三章自动化测试技术的演进与行业最佳实践自动化测试技术的引入随着移动应用市场的快速发展,自动化测试技术已成为提升应用质量和安全性的关键手段。2026年,全球移动应用市场规模预计将达到1.2万亿美元,年增长率约8%,这一数字反映了移动应用在现代社会中的重要地位和持续增长的趋势。在这样的背景下,自动化测试技术的重要性愈发凸显。根据国际数据公司(IDC)的预测,2026年全球测试自动化市场规模将突破300亿美元,年增长率18%,这一数据表明自动化测试市场的巨大潜力。然而,移动应用的广泛使用也带来了新的测试挑战。根据某大型科技公司的测试报告显示,手动测试覆盖率仅达65%,而自动化测试可以覆盖98%的核心功能。这一差距不仅影响了测试效率,还可能导致潜在的安全漏洞被遗漏。因此,企业需要不断优化其自动化测试策略,以提高测试覆盖率和效率。新兴技术如AR/VR、物联网(IoT)等的发展,也对自动化测试提出了新的要求。这些技术的应用场景与传统移动应用存在显著差异,需要测试工具和方法的创新。例如,AR/VR应用需要测试渲染效果、交互延迟等,而物联网应用则需要测试设备兼容性、网络环境等。这些新的测试需求推动着自动化测试技术的不断演进。自动化测试技术的分析测试框架对比不同自动化测试框架的成熟度及适用场景测试工具对比主流自动化测试工具的功能及性能对比测试覆盖率不同测试方法的覆盖率及实际效果分析性能测试性能测试工具的选择及测试场景设计测试数据管理自动化测试中测试数据的生成与管理策略测试集成自动化测试与CI/CD流程的集成方案测试框架对比EspressoGoogle开发的AndroidUI测试框架,适用于原生Android应用测试XCUITest苹果开发的iOSUI测试框架,适用于原生iOS应用测试Appium跨平台的移动应用自动化测试框架,支持iOS、Android、Windows等平台Playwright支持多浏览器自动化测试的框架,适用于Web应用及移动Web应用测试测试工具对比AppScanDetektSonarQube支持平台:iOS/Android漏洞检测率:92%成本(年):$15,000支持平台:Android漏洞检测率:88%成本(年):$5,000支持平台:多平台漏洞检测率:85%成本(年):$10,00004第四章移动应用安全测试与自动化测试的融合策略移动应用安全测试与自动化测试的引入随着移动应用市场的快速发展,安全性和自动化测试的重要性日益凸显。有效的测试策略需要将安全测试与自动化测试有机结合,以实现全面的测试覆盖和高效的问题解决。在2026年,全球移动应用市场规模预计将达到1.2万亿美元,年增长率约8%,这一数字反映了移动应用在现代社会中的重要地位和持续增长的趋势。在这样的背景下,移动应用安全性与自动化测试的融合策略变得尤为重要。融合测试策略的优势在于能够显著提高测试效率和覆盖率。例如,某跨国零售集团通过将安全测试集成到自动化CI/CD流程,实现了测试周期缩短40%,Bug修复成本降低35%,用户满意度提升30%。这一成功案例表明,融合测试策略能够为企业带来显著的业务价值。然而,融合测试策略的实施也面临着一些挑战。例如,安全测试和性能测试的冲突可能导致测试执行效率下降。某电商APP在执行安全扫描时,API响应延迟从50ms增加到800ms,这一现象表明需要优化测试策略,以减少不同测试类型之间的冲突。移动应用安全测试与自动化测试的分析工具链整合方案主流自动化测试工具链的整合方案及实施步骤测试数据准备安全测试数据的生成策略及工具选择测试覆盖率安全测试与自动化测试的覆盖率分析及优化策略测试执行安全测试与自动化测试的执行流程及最佳实践测试报告安全测试与自动化测试的测试报告生成及分析持续改进安全测试与自动化测试的持续改进策略工具链整合方案AllureReport测试报告生成工具,支持多种测试框架的集成SonarQube代码质量分析工具,支持安全漏洞检测OWASPZAP开源的Web应用安全扫描工具,支持自动化扫描AppScan移动应用安全测试工具,支持自动化扫描测试数据准备模拟真实攻击场景生成恶意APK文件使用Fuzzing技术生成SQL注入、XSS等常见漏洞的测试数据使用自动化工具生成恶意APK文件模拟真实用户行为进行测试使用自动化工具生成包含恶意代码的APK文件模拟攻击者行为进行测试验证应用的安全防护机制使用Fuzzing工具生成随机测试数据覆盖边缘路径和异常情况发现潜在的漏洞05第五章新兴技术对移动应用测试的影响与挑战新兴技术对移动应用测试的引入随着新兴技术的快速发展,移动应用测试领域也面临着新的挑战和机遇。AR/VR、物联网(IoT)等技术的应用场景与传统移动应用存在显著差异,需要测试工具和方法的创新。2026年,预计移动应用市场将出现更多的创新和安全挑战。企业需要不断更新其测试策略,以确保移动应用的安全性。这不仅需要技术上的创新,还需要企业对测试流程的持续优化。在这样的背景下,新兴技术对移动应用测试的影响与挑战的研究和应用变得尤为重要。AR/VR技术的应用场景与传统移动应用存在显著差异,需要

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论